So I am already thinking ahead to the future. I have never had Bantams, since they usually only come straight run. However I have a family member who is interested in taking all the bantam roos if I place an order next late this year or next year. So I may be able to get or hatch some!

I know absolutely NOTHING about any bantam breeds except what they look like! I would need a cold-hardy breed, friendly and docile, decent egg layer, not super broody…2-3 eggs a week in the spring/summer would be ok. And I prefer to not have to broody break all the time. I do love a beautiful pattern but that is the bottom of my priority list!

Any suggestions?
 
They are some of my most friendly. I've got 3 OEGB hens and a Pyncheon hen in one coop and most days I collect 2 to 3 eggs from them. I think once a week I'll only get 1 egg. I thought they'd be really broody, but they're not in my experience.
